Understand the smart Autopilot features for Resource Center
Autopilot for Resource Center recommendation sets automatically surfaces useful articles to your users depending on where they are in your website. It provides a smart fallback if no recommendation sets have been created for any specific page. By using Autopilot, you don't have to manually create recommendation sets yourself. Autopilot pulls content from your repositories. This reduces the amount of setup and maintenance time for the Resource Center as a whole.
Autopilot uses semantic search to power the recommendations it provides from each page. These smart recommendations analyze the page and then scan your content repositories for relevant or useful information. For example, if your users are on a sign-up page, Autopilot might surface a video that illustrates the sign up process.
Autopilot is enabled by default from the Resource Center Settings page.
